Admission Process

Rules
  • The school reserves the right to grant or refuse admission. Applications for registration and admission are accepted in the month of November, every year.
  • No child less than 5 ½ (five and half) years of age as on 31st March of the year of admission, is admitted to Class I. The date of birth of the child that has once been declared in the admission form and also in the Birth Certificate submitted to the school, will not be changed under any circumstance.
  • Admission is taken strictly as per CBSE norms.
  • School follows the Government directives and norms applicable to SC/ST/OBC/General/ BPL/ Single Girl Child/Handicapped.
  • Applications for admission in Nursery to Class II are accepted in the month of November and for Class XI (after the result of Class X) on the prescribed form only.
  • Forms can also be downloaded from the school website, i.e. www.gurunanakschool.com
  • The following documents along with the prescribed fee must be submitted by the stipulated date:
    • Birth Certificate (Municipality)
    • Migration Certificate
    • Transfer Certificate
    • Report Card/Mark Sheet
    • Two Stamp Size Photograph
    • Medical Fitness Certificate (with the blood group)
    • Character Certificate
  • Students seeking admission to class XI must consult their parents and teachers before opting for subject combination/ options at the time of admission. No change of subject combination will be allowed afterwards.
